  • HMS Belfast

HMS Belfast provides something unique in the way of conference facilities. The Admirals Quarters, Wardroom and Anteroom, the Ships Company Dining Hall and the Gunroom banqueting suites can be hired for receptions, lunches, dinners and conferences, and a full catering service is available. Londons foremost specialist in events run conferences to ensure that everything goes smoothly. The full range of conference facilities is available and the catering menus are broad, from formal dining to finger buffet receptions. HMS Belfast is conveniently located with the excellent transport links of London Bridge and Tower Bridge, both areas having a wide range of accommodation to choose from. Capacity up to 350 delegates.   • Imperial War Museum

The Imperial War Museum provides a great unique venue for conferences and meetings. It is set in nine acres of parkland and is close to both the City and Westminster so has excellent transport links. A conference suite is available during the day for a range of functions such as meetings and training days. For a speculator evening reception, the atrium, a 70ft high glass domed space with five full sized aeroplanes suspended from the ceiling can also be hired. Capacity is up to 1,000 delegates.

  • Tower Bridge

Four unique settings available for hire, including breakfasts and evening receptions - The Walkways, which, at 45 metres above the Thames, offer panoramic views over London. The historical Victorian Engine Rooms house the huge and beautifully maintained coal driven engines that were once used to power the bridge lifts. The Bridge Masters Dining Room is an intimate space for cosy dinners, meetings and cocktail receptions. The venue is also licensed for weddings and commitment ceremonies. The North Tower Lounge is a day space ideal for daytime meetings, product launches etc.

Capacities: The Walkways: Reception 250, Dinner 120 The Engine Rooms Reception 120, Dinner 70 Bridge Masters Dining Room Reception 40, Dinner/ Meeting 12 North Tower Lounge: Reception 50, Meeting 20
